ABOUT ME

-

Today
-
Yesterday
-
Total
-
  • [ 오라클 ] 시스템로그 일괄삭제, ADRCI 활용
    DB/DBA 2023. 2. 1. 15:17

    오라클 DATABASE 시스템로그 일괄삭제, DATA아카이브삭제는 다른페이지 참조


    -- 리눅스에서 오라클설치/운영계정으로 로그인

    oracle@machinename $ adrci

    adrci> show homes
    ADR Homes:
    diag/clients/user_oracle/host_607395209_107
    diag/rdbms/orcl_iad1cn/ORCL

    -- 멀티 홈일경우 하나를 선택한다.
    adrci> set homes diag/rdbms/orcl_iad1cn/ORCL

    -- 로그형태별로 삭제처리를 한다. 60분 * 24시간 분단위 설정임
    adrci> purge -age 1440 -type INCIDENT
    adrci> purge -age 1440 -type ALERT
    adrci> purge -age 1440 -type TRACE
    adrci> purge -age 1440 -type CDUMP
    adrci> purge -age 1440 -type HM

    adrci> purge -age 1440 -type listener




    참조1) 로그파일 위치확인
    [oracle@machinename ~]$ sqlplus / as sysdba
    SQL> set lines 200
    SQL> set pages 1000
    SQL> col name for a30
    SQL> col value for a80
    SQL> select * from v$diag_info;

       INST_ID NAME                           VALUE                                                                                
    ---------- ------------------------------ -------------------------------------------------------------------------------- 
             1 Diag Enabled                   TRUE                                                                                      
             1 ADR Base                       /u01/app/oracle                                                                          
             1 ADR Home                      /u01/app/oracle/diag/rdbms/orcl_iad1cn/ORCL                        
             1 Diag Trace                      /u01/app/oracle/diag/rdbms/orcl_iad1cn/ORCL/trace               
             1 Diag Alert                        /u01/app/oracle/diag/rdbms/orcl_iad1cn/ORCL/alert                
             1 Diag Incident                  /u01/app/oracle/diag/rdbms/orcl_iad1cn/ORCL/incident           
             1 Diag Cdump                   /u01/app/oracle/diag/rdbms/orcl_iad1cn/ORCL/cdump             
             1 Health Monitor               /u01/app/oracle/diag/rdbms/orcl_iad1cn/ORCL/hm                   
             1 Default Trace File           /u01/app/oracle/diag/rdbms/orcl_iad1cn/ORCL/trace/ORCL_ora_20993.trc
             1 Active Problem Count           7                                                                  
             1 Active Incident Count          99                                                                  

    11 rows selected.

    SQL>



    참조2) 오라클 ASM 접근방법
    oracle@machinename $ sudo su
    root@machinename $ su - grid
    grid@machinename $ asmcmd

     

    asmcmd>lsdg





    참조3) 디스크 사용량 확인
    -- 파티션별 사용량 체크
    oracle@machinename $ df -h

    -- 파티션용량이 확인됐으면 해당 디렉토리의 상세 폴더별 사용량을 체크한다.
    oracle@machinename $ sudo -s du -h --max-depth=1

    댓글

Designed by Tistory.